Carolina del Norte es uno de los estados con menos protecciones para sus trabajadores
La organización global contra la pobreza: OxFam publicó el informe 2019 sobre los mejores y peores estados en relación a las protecciones a favor de los trabajadores. Carolina del Norte llega casi al final de la lista. Los investigadores de OxFam analizaron docenas de datos que afectan la compensación de los trabajadores y las condiciones […]
Reporte: rendimiento escolar está relacionado con el nivel de ingresos de las familias
El desempeño de las escuelas públicas de Carolina del Norte aumentó el año pasado en la medición anual de rendimiento escolar del estado, con más escuelas cumpliendo o excediendo las expectativas de nuevos estudiantes y más escuelas obteniendo calificaciones de A y B. El Departamento de Instrucción Pública de Carolina del Norte elaboró el informe. […]
¿Cuáles son las ciudades más seguras para vivir en Carolina del Norte?
Según el informe más reciente del sitio especializado Safewise, basado en datos de delitos del FBI, las nueve ciudades más seguras de Carolina del Norte tienen menos de un crimen violento por cada 1,000 personas, una tasa 80 menor que la promedio estatal.
